Abstract: A system for creating, editing, maintaining and using interactive UI on a plurality of different types of mobile devices. The system allows intuitive, fast and virtually error-free development of interactive UI by semi-automatically creating and integrating codes based on examples designed by a UI designer. The system provides menu-driven development of the sample code and menu-driven tools for integrating the sample code such that editing and modifying the sample code is minimized. The system is capable of creating applications to be loaded on the end-users' mobile device that enable using the UI, and allows browsing the UI from end-users' mobile device.
Abstract: The invention relates to telephony services. More specifically, to call initiation according to contact information captured from a display on computer screens. The distributed telephony system comprises a contact recognition component capable of being installed on end-user communication devices, the devices allowing access to information displayed on a screen, and capable of extracting target contact information from data presented on said screen; a calling media selection component capable of selecting source end-user communication devices and communication IDs, the communication IDs representing target end-user communication devices corresponding with the target contact information; and a call generation component capable of generating connections from the source end-user communication devices to the target end-user communication devices.